Key Responsibilities

  • Design or modify electrical/electronic engineering assemblies, layouts/schematics and/or detailed drawings/specifications for control systems.
  • Design Experience with control architecture design with system level knowledge, integration and testing.
  • Knowledge in semiconductor industry
  • Testing hardware prototypes, troubleshooting, generating failure reports, and suggesting/doing the repairs/modifications to the boards on a system level.
  • Creating documentation on the design of system and integration.
  • Communicating with other engineers to coordinate efforts on projects.
  • Technically lead and/or execute engineering projects, including development of key suppliers
  • Problem identification and troubleshooting a wide range of complex electrical problems with limited to no supervision.
  • Specify the development of design or modify engineering assemblies, layout/schematics and/or detailed drawings/specifications of complex scope.
  • Proficiency in software like AUTO CAD, TWIN CAT, Orcad, E3S etc.
  • Interfaces with internal and external customers regarding complex electrical issues for specific projects.
  • Implement concepts for wide range of complex product issues and solutions.
  • Generate product specifications with limited to no supervision.
  • Specify and/or perform engineering analysis of complex scope.
  • Define, coordinate, perform and generate engineering test reports.

Functional Knowledge

  • Demonstrates depth and/or breadth of expertise in system engineering.
  • Minimum of 6 years’ experience as a system design engineer.
  • Expertise in overall control architecture, including remote I/O distribution (Ether cat, Device Net), Analog and Digital control, Motion control etc.
  • Good understanding of hardware development, testing and integration processes.
